Twins Issue Statement on The Passing Of Rod Simons

Minneapolis/St. Paul, MN – The Minnesota Twins confirm the passing of Rod Simons at the age of 56. Rod passed away in Ft. Myers, Florida while covering Minnesota Twins Spring Training. 

  Simons, the owner of Rod Media Communications, produced shows such as Game On!, Go 96.3’s Go Twins Territory, wrote for GoMN.com and served as a lead anchor for KSTP-TV (ABC) from 2003-08. In all, Rod spent over 20 years in the sports media profession in various parts of the country. Additionally, Rod worked for multiple causes including his Golf for the Gift charity; raising money to help families with adoption grants.

He was a 9-time Emmy award winner and was the recipient of multiple Outstanding Sports Anchor Awards in the Midwest (Minnesota) region.

Rod is survived by his wife Pamela, and daughter Annie.
